Electrical protection method and protection system for power supply and distribution of data center

The invention belongs to the technical field of power supply and distribution of a data center, and provides an electrical protection method and system for power supply and distribution of the data center, aiming at the data center of a 2N power distribution architecture, electric energy parameters of two paths of external mains supply are collected and transmitted to an EMS of an energy storage system, and system charging and discharging power is controlled and adjusted through the EMS. According to the fact that the sum of the power on the two alternating current buses is larger than a set protection threshold value, the first switch device is controlled to cut off the connection between the energy storage system and the second alternating current bus, overload of a superior line or a transformer during charging or power supply switching is prevented, and in addition, through the measures of a reverse power detection device, first-path voltage loss linkage and the like, the energy storage system can be effectively protected. An external electrical protection system independent of the energy storage system is added to form dual protection, so that a dual fault superposition scene of energy storage system faults or power grid faults is effectively isolated, and the reliability of an originally designed power supply network of the data center is guaranteed.

Self-healing battery pack

A self-healing battery pack includes a plurality of battery modules connected in series. When a faulty battery module is detected, an electrical protective device connected in parallel with the faulty battery is caused to operate and thereby bypass the faulty battery module. The self-healing battery pack can additionally report the detection of the faulty battery module. When maintenance is scheduled to replace the faulty battery module, the self-healing battery pack can receive instructions to adjust a state-of-charge of the battery modules to reduce an equalization period.

Contact-less angular displacement measurement PCB system

An inductive sensor is integrated on a printed circuit board assembly (PCBA) of an electrical protective device, such that the inductive sensor is configured to contactlessly measure angular motion of an electrically conductive target mounted on the PCBA corresponding to a component of the electrical protective device. The inductive sensor comprises an integrated circuit, a transmitter coil, and receiver coils spaced apart vertically from the electrically conductive target. The integrated circuit is electrically coupled to the transmitter coil such that the integrated circuit is configured to transmit a high frequency time varying signal into the transmitter coil. The high frequency time varying signal energizes the transmitter coil thereby inducing a magnetic field. The magnetic field induces one or more output signals on the receiver coils and eddy currents in the electrically conductive target. The eddy currents produce a counter magnetic field that alters the output signals responsive to an angular displacement of the electrically conductive target.

Electrical protection device, distribution assembly and associated electrical panel

This electrical protection device (300), configured to electrically connect an electrical load (M) to an electrical power source(S), comprises incoming terminals (302), outgoing terminals (304), and cut-off means (310) actuated by a bistable actuator (324). A microcontroller (320) is provided to generate a fault signal (S320), which triggers the actuator, and an output signal (S321), which is different from the fault signal. The protection device comprises a supervision circuit (500), which is interposed between the microcontroller (320) and the actuator (324) and includes an oscillator (510) configured to generate a periodic signal (S510). The supervision circuit is configured to generate a trigger signal (S324) when, alternatively, the output signal (S321) of the microcontroller (320) is absent, or the periodic signal (S510) of the oscillator (510) is absent, or when a fault signal (S320) is emitted.

Device for protecting electrical circuit coupled to power supply network from overvoltage

The invention relates to a device for protecting an electrical circuit coupled to a power supply network, in particular a vehicle power supply network, from overvoltage, comprising: an electrical input for applying an input voltage; an electrical output for providing an output voltage to a power supply network or a connected circuit; and an electrical protection circuit having a detection section, a semiconductor switch and a limiting section, the semiconductor switch being arranged between the electrical input and the electrical output and being actuatable in such a way that the output voltage output at the electrical output can be interrupted, wherein the detection section is configured to actuate the semiconductor switch by means of an actuation voltage when a threshold value of the input voltage is reached in such a way that the output of the output voltage is interrupted, the detection section having a voltage threshold detection element, such as a Zener diode, and wherein the limit section is configured to limit the output voltage when the output voltage is interrupted. The control voltage for the semiconductor switch is limited.

Isolation devices for conventional island and BOP electrical systems in nuclear power plants

This utility model relates to the field of electrical protection and discloses an isolation device for the electrical system of the conventional island and BOP (Balance of Plant) of a nuclear power plant. This device aims to address the safety risks posed by the close proximity and exposed nature of live connection terminals (pile heads) in adjacent outgoing line bays in existing technologies, which can easily lead to accidental electric shock and short circuit damage to equipment when workers operate in specific bays or near secondary terminal blocks. The device mainly includes a base plate, connection terminals for connecting electrical wiring harnesses disposed on the base plate, and an insulating plate. The key innovation lies in the fact that the insulating plate and the base plate are at least partially spaced apart, together forming a space to accommodate the connection terminals. By constructing an insulating barrier around the exposed live connection terminals, an effective physical isolation space is formed. This barrier can reliably prevent workers' fingers, maintenance tools, or other objects from accidentally touching the live terminals during operation, thereby eliminating the significant safety hazard of electric shock and short circuit damage to equipment caused by accidental contact with live pile heads in adjacent bays.

Thermally indicative electrical insulators

An electrical protection device includes a housing including a plurality of sidewalls. The plurality of sidewalls includes one or more thermochromic sidewalls. The electrical protection device includes a switch assembly located in the housing and an electrical connector extending from the housing. The electrical connector is configured to place the switch assembly in electrical connection with a main bus at an electrical distribution panel. In response to a condition at the electrical protection device causing a temperature of a respective thermochromic sidewall of the one or more thermochromic sidewalls to exceed a temperature threshold, the respective thermochromic sidewall is configured to provide an indication of the condition of the electrical protection device. The indication may be a visual indication including a color change and an expansion of the material. The indication may be an audible indication including emitting a noise.
